
在数据分析中,打印信息的常用方法包括使用编程语言、借助数据分析工具、利用可视化工具,其中利用编程语言如Python最为常见。在Python中,可以通过print()函数直接打印数据分析结果。例如,利用Pandas库处理数据后,可以通过print(df.head())输出数据框前几行数据,帮助分析者快速了解数据集的基本情况。借助数据分析工具如FineBI,用户可以通过其内置的报表功能和数据可视化功能,轻松打印并展示数据分析结果。FineBI具有强大的数据处理和展示功能,能帮助用户高效地进行数据分析和结果展示。
一、使用编程语言打印数据分析信息
编程语言是数据分析中最常用的工具之一。Python因其丰富的库和简洁的语法成为数据分析的首选语言。Python提供了多种方法来打印数据分析信息,以下是一些常用的方法和示例:
1. 使用print()函数:这是最基本的方法,通过print()函数可以直接输出数据到控制台。例如:
import pandas as pd
创建一个数据框
data = {'Name': ['John', 'Anna', 'Peter', 'Linda'],
'Age': [28, 24, 35, 32]}
df = pd.DataFrame(data)
打印数据框
print(df)
2. 使用Pandas库:Pandas是一个强大的数据处理库,提供了许多方便的方法来查看和打印数据。例如,使用df.head()可以打印数据框的前几行:
# 打印数据框的前两行
print(df.head(2))
3. 使用IPython.display:对于Jupyter Notebook用户,可以使用IPython.display模块来更美观地显示数据。例如:
from IPython.display import display
美观地显示数据框
display(df)
4. 使用logging模块:在复杂的分析过程中,使用logging模块记录信息比直接打印更为专业。例如:
import logging
logging.basicConfig(level=logging.INFO)
记录信息
logging.info("数据分析已完成")
这些方法可以帮助你在不同场景下打印和展示数据分析信息。
二、借助数据分析工具打印信息
数据分析工具提供了更加直观和高效的方式来处理和打印数据分析结果。以下是一些常用的数据分析工具及其打印方法:
1. FineBI:FineBI是帆软旗下的一款专业数据分析工具,提供了强大的报表和数据可视化功能。用户可以通过FineBI创建各种报表和图表,并将其打印或导出。FineBI官网: https://s.fanruan.com/f459r;
2. Excel:Excel是最常用的数据处理工具之一,提供了丰富的数据分析和打印功能。用户可以通过Excel的打印功能将数据和图表输出到纸张或PDF文件中。
3. Tableau:Tableau是一款强大的数据可视化工具,用户可以通过其丰富的图表和仪表板功能,直观地展示数据分析结果,并将其打印或导出为PDF文件。
三、利用可视化工具打印信息
可视化工具是数据分析中必不可少的一部分,它们不仅能够帮助我们更好地理解数据,还能有效地展示和打印数据分析结果。以下是一些常用的可视化工具及其打印方法:
1. Matplotlib:Matplotlib是Python中最常用的绘图库之一,提供了丰富的绘图功能。通过Matplotlib绘制的图表可以轻松地保存为图片或PDF文件。例如:
import matplotlib.pyplot as plt
创建一个简单的折线图
plt.plot([1, 2, 3, 4], [10, 20, 25, 30])
plt.xlabel('X轴标签')
plt.ylabel('Y轴标签')
plt.title('示例图表')
保存为图片
plt.savefig('example.png')
打印图表
plt.show()
2. Seaborn:Seaborn是基于Matplotlib的高级绘图库,提供了更简洁的API和更美观的默认样式。通过Seaborn绘制的图表也可以保存和打印。例如:
import seaborn as sns
创建一个简单的条形图
sns.barplot(x=['A', 'B', 'C'], y=[4, 7, 1])
plt.xlabel('类别')
plt.ylabel('值')
plt.title('示例条形图')
保存为PDF文件
plt.savefig('example.pdf')
打印图表
plt.show()
3. Plotly:Plotly是一个强大的交互式绘图库,支持多种类型的图表。通过Plotly绘制的图表可以嵌入到网页中,并支持导出为图片或PDF文件。例如:
import plotly.express as px
创建一个简单的散点图
fig = px.scatter(x=[1, 2, 3, 4], y=[10, 11, 12, 13], title='示例散点图')
打印图表
fig.show()
保存为图片
fig.write_image('example.png')
这些可视化工具可以帮助你创建美观的图表,并将其打印或保存为不同格式的文件,方便分享和展示。
四、结合编程语言和工具实现复杂打印需求
在实际数据分析过程中,我们常常需要结合编程语言和数据分析工具来实现复杂的打印需求。以下是一些常见的组合使用方法:
1. Python + FineBI:使用Python进行数据处理和分析,然后将结果导入FineBI中进行展示和打印。例如:
import pandas as pd
数据处理
data = {'Name': ['John', 'Anna', 'Peter', 'Linda'],
'Age': [28, 24, 35, 32]}
df = pd.DataFrame(data)
数据分析
average_age = df['Age'].mean()
print(f'平均年龄: {average_age}')
将结果导入FineBI中进行展示和打印
具体操作请参见FineBI官网:<span> https://s.fanruan.com/f459r;</span>
2. Python + Excel:使用Python进行数据处理和分析,然后将结果导出到Excel中进行打印。例如:
# 导出数据框到Excel
df.to_excel('example.xlsx', index=False)
打印Excel文件
import os
os.startfile('example.xlsx', 'print')
3. Python + Tableau:使用Python进行数据处理和分析,然后将结果导入Tableau中进行展示和打印。例如:
# 将数据导出为CSV文件
df.to_csv('example.csv', index=False)
在Tableau中导入CSV文件进行展示和打印
具体操作请参见Tableau官方文档
这些组合使用方法可以帮助你实现更复杂的数据处理和打印需求。
五、打印数据分析信息的最佳实践
在打印数据分析信息时,遵循一些最佳实践可以帮助你提高效率和结果的可读性:
1. 确保数据清晰和整洁:在打印数据之前,确保数据已经过清洗和整理,避免打印冗余或错误的信息。
2. 使用适当的格式:根据打印目的选择适当的格式,例如表格、图表或文本,以提高结果的可读性和专业性。
3. 添加标题和注释:在打印的数据或图表中添加适当的标题和注释,帮助读者理解数据内容和分析结果。
4. 使用颜色和样式:在图表中使用适当的颜色和样式,帮助突出关键数据和信息。
5. 遵循隐私和安全规定:在打印包含敏感信息的数据时,确保遵循相关的隐私和安全规定,保护数据的机密性和完整性。
通过遵循这些最佳实践,你可以更有效地打印和展示数据分析信息,提高数据分析的效率和结果的影响力。
六、总结和展望
打印数据分析信息是数据分析过程中不可或缺的一部分。无论是使用编程语言、数据分析工具还是可视化工具,都可以帮助我们高效地打印和展示数据分析结果。使用Python进行数据处理和分析,借助FineBI等数据分析工具展示和打印结果,以及利用Matplotlib、Seaborn等可视化工具创建美观的图表,都是常用的方法和技巧。通过结合不同的工具和方法,并遵循最佳实践,可以帮助我们实现更复杂的数据处理和打印需求,提高数据分析的效率和结果的影响力。
在未来,随着数据分析技术的不断发展,我们可以预见更多先进的工具和方法将被引入到数据分析过程中,为我们提供更强大的功能和更高效的工作流程。无论是在学术研究、商业分析还是日常工作中,掌握和应用这些技术都将成为我们的核心竞争力。希望本文能够为你提供有价值的参考和指导,帮助你在数据分析中更好地打印和展示信息。
相关问答FAQs:
数据分析中的信息怎么打印?
在数据分析过程中,打印信息是一个重要的环节,它可以帮助分析师和数据科学家即时查看数据状态、调试程序以及展示分析结果。数据分析中的信息打印通常涉及多种工具和语言,尤其是在使用Python、R、SQL等编程语言时,打印信息的方式各有不同。
-
使用Python进行信息打印
Python是数据分析中最常用的语言之一,它提供了多种方法来打印信息。可以使用print()函数输出信息,例如:print("Hello, Data Analysis!")对于数据框(DataFrame),通常使用Pandas库来处理数据。在Pandas中,可以直接使用
print()函数输出整个数据框,或者使用.head()方法查看前几行数据:import pandas as pd # 创建数据框 data = {'Name': ['Alice', 'Bob', 'Charlie'], 'Age': [25, 30, 35]} df = pd.DataFrame(data) # 打印数据框的前几行 print(df.head())通过这些基本方法,可以快速查看数据的结构和内容。在实际分析中,常常需要打印特定的信息,例如统计结果或数据的描述性统计:
print(df.describe()) -
在R语言中打印信息
R语言在统计和数据分析领域有着广泛的应用。在R中,使用print()函数或直接输入对象名也可以输出信息。例如:# 创建数据框 df <- data.frame(Name = c("Alice", "Bob", "Charlie"), Age = c(25, 30, 35)) # 打印数据框 print(df)另外,使用
summary()函数可以输出数据框的概述信息,这在分析数据时非常有用:summary(df)对于图形化输出,R的
ggplot2包能够生成高质量的图形,通过print()函数可以显示这些图形:library(ggplot2) # 创建图形 p <- ggplot(df, aes(x = Name, y = Age)) + geom_bar(stat = "identity") # 打印图形 print(p) -
在SQL中打印信息
SQL作为一种查询语言,主要用于数据库管理和数据检索。在SQL中,打印信息通常是通过SELECT语句实现的。例如:SELECT * FROM employees;此查询将返回“employees”表中的所有记录。为了更方便地查看结果,可以在数据库管理工具中执行这些查询,结果通常会以表格的形式展示。
在一些数据库中,例如PostgreSQL,可以使用
RAISE NOTICE命令打印调试信息:RAISE NOTICE 'This is a debug message.';这种方法在存储过程和函数中特别有用,可以帮助开发者了解执行过程中的状态。
信息打印的重要性与最佳实践
在数据分析过程中,及时打印信息可以帮助分析师快速识别数据中的问题。例如,在数据清洗阶段,可以打印缺失值的数量和分布情况:
print(df.isnull().sum())
此外,日志记录也是打印信息的一个重要方面。使用Python中的logging模块,可以记录程序运行状态和错误信息:
import logging
logging.basicConfig(level=logging.INFO)
logging.info("Data loading started.")
通过这种方式,分析师可以在后续分析中追踪问题并进行相应的调整,确保数据分析的准确性和有效性。
结论
在数据分析中,信息打印是一个不可或缺的环节。无论是使用Python、R还是SQL,打印信息都可以帮助分析师更好地理解数据、调试程序和展示结果。通过合理使用打印功能,分析师可以提升工作效率、减少错误,最终得到更为准确和可靠的分析结果。
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。具体产品功能请以帆软官方帮助文档为准,或联系您的对接销售进行咨询。如有其他问题,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。



